Director - Data Products & AI Strategy
ERCOT is a dynamic organization focused on the future of the Texas power grid and wholesale market. The Director of Data Products & AI Strategy will lead the development of enterprise data products, analytics, and AI capabilities to ensure reliability and innovation in grid management.

The Electric Reliability Council of Texas (ERCOT) manages the flow of electric power to 24 million Texas customers.
